About Me:
As a child I lived in a small village outside of Nuernberg, Germany. From an early age I had an urge to read and roam. Bound by a lack of funds, my early journeys were limited to forays into the musty stacks of the local library and the forests, riverbanks, meadows and farms surrounding home.
At thirteen my travels began in earnest when my family moved to the United States. From there a somewhat nomadic existence led me to Okinawa, England, Turkey and various other U.S. and overseas locations.
